Greensboro Police Department, North Carolina
End of Watch Sunday, August 23, 1970
Add to My HeroesJoseph Gibbs Cooper
Officer Joseph Cooper succumbed to injuries sustained one week earlier in an automobile crash on East Lee Street, west of Arlington Street, while involved in a vehicle pursuit at about 3:30 am.
The patrol car he was a passenger in struck a utility pole at the intersection of Lee Street and Springs Street.
Officer Cooper was a U.S. Navy veteran. He was survived by his parents and sister.
